In the constantly evolving world of computing, the choice of operating system plays a critical role in task execution and user experience. Two predominant players in the desktop environment are Google Chrome OS and Microsoft Windows 11. While each offers unique benefits, understanding their features helps users make informed decisions.

The Advancements of Chrome OS

Chrome OS, primarily known for its efficiency and simplicity, has become a staple, especially in educational settings and among users who value connectivity. Recently, Chrome OS has undergone significant improvements, offering support for Android applications and introducing offline functionality that make it more versatile.

These advancements cater to users who need access to mobile applications on a larger screen and those in search of lightweight computing solutions. Its cloud-centric design facilitates seamless integration with web-based applications, which is ideal for users heavily invested in the Google ecosystem.

Windows 11: Superior Software and Gaming

On the other hand, Windows 11 is recognized for its broad software support and superior gaming capabilities. This latest iteration of Microsoft's operating system extends its compatibility to an extensive range of software, making it the preferred choice for those needing robust and varied application support.

The gaming performance of Windows 11 is particularly noteworthy. With enhanced graphics capabilities and support for DirectX 12, Windows 11 is equipped for both casual gamers and those seeking more immersive visualization experiences. Its ability to seamlessly integrate with a multitude of external devices and drivers further solidifies its dominance in the gaming domain.

The Balancing Act: User Choice

Despite the strides made by Google Chrome OS, users often find themselves weighing the flexibility and power of Microsoft Windows 11. For individuals who prioritize a broad spectrum of applications and a premium gaming experience, Windows 11 is frequently the recommended choice. However, for users seeking a streamlined, cloud-based experience with strong ties to mobile services, Chrome OS presents a compelling alternative.

Ultimately, the decision between these operating systems hinges on individual priorities and computing needs. Both continue to innovate, offering distinct advantages that cater to their respective audiences. Whether choosing based on software support or gaming prowess, the best choice depends on the user's specific requirements and how they envision their digital interaction.
